在数据管理和存储领域,"correction" 通常指的是对错误或偏差进行修正的过程,在数据库恢复和备份的上下文中,特别是在使用 RMAN(Recovery Manager)工具进行 Windows 系统上的数据恢复时,"correction" 可能涉及多个方面,包括数据文件的校验、日志文件的应用以及任何必要的数据修复操作。
RMAN 是 Oracle 数据库的一个强大的备份和恢复工具,它允许管理员自动化和简化备份及恢复过程,在 Windows 平台上,RMAN 可以与 Oracle 数据库一起工作,以保护数据免受意外丢失或损坏。
以下是使用 RMAN 在 Windows 上进行数据恢复的基本步骤:
1、启动 RMAN: 打开命令行界面并启动 RMAN 客户端。
2、连接到数据库: 使用适当的连接字符串连接到目标数据库实例。
3、检查备份状态: 在开始恢复之前,检查所有相关备份的状态和完整性。
4、执行恢复命令: 根据需要恢复的数据类型(如整个数据库、表空间或数据文件),执行相应的 RMAN 恢复命令。
5、验证恢复结果: 一旦恢复过程完成,验证数据的完整性和准确性。
6、应用必要的 corrections: 如果发现任何不一致或损坏的数据,应用 corrections 来修复问题。
7、更新控制文件和数据文件头部: 如果进行了物理级别的 corrections,可能需要更新控制文件和/或数据文件的头部信息。
8、完成恢复: 确保所有更改都已提交,并且数据库处于一致状态。
为了更清晰地展示这个过程,下面是一个简化的表格,了 RMAN 恢复过程中的关键步骤及其相关的 correction 活动:
步骤 | 描述 | Correction 活动 |
1 | 启动 RMAN | |
2 | 连接到数据库 | |
3 | 检查备份状态 | |
4 | 执行恢复命令 | |
5 | 验证恢复结果 | |
6 | 应用 corrections | 修复不一致或损坏的数据 |
7 | 更新控制文件和数据文件头部 | |
8 | 完成恢复 |
这个表格只是一个高层次的,实际的恢复过程可能会根据具体情况而有所不同。
相关问答 FAQs
Q1: RMAN 恢复过程中最常见的 correction 是什么?
A1: RMAN 恢复过程中最常见的 correction 包括修复由于磁盘损坏、软件故障或其他原因导致的数据文件不一致性,这可能涉及重新同步数据块、修复坏块或替换损坏的文件。
Q2: 如果恢复过程中发现数据损坏,我应该怎么做?
A2: 如果恢复过程中发现数据损坏,首先应该停止当前的恢复操作,以防止进一步的数据损失,根据损坏的性质和程度,决定是尝试修复损坏的数据还是从备份中恢复数据,在某些情况下,可能需要联系专业的数据恢复服务。
小伙伴们,上文介绍了“correction是什么意思?(rmanwindows恢复)”的内容,你了解清楚吗?希望对你有所帮助,任何问题可以给我留言,让我们下期再见吧。